The most significant negative effects of a crisis usually do not result
from the incident itself, but rather from inadequate and insufficient
preparation for a crisis and the corresponding crisis scenario. Each area of
an organization can be the trigger of an emergency. Every eventuality, like
the loss of important areas of production through a power failure or a fire
in the computer center, can cause an emergency in an organization due to
poor crisis preparation or assessment.

Emergency Planning: Falling into a Crisis Situation
Important decisions may be delayed or recovery measures may not be
introduced because the documentation for the emergency plan is not up to
date. Important telephone numbers may no longer be correct, meaning that
decision makers can not be informed immediately.
The press department and public relations department are not integrated into
the emergency plan and are inadequately informed about the emergency. This
damages the image of the company and means that business partners are given
incorrect or false information.
The border between a normal organization and an emergency organization is
blurred. In normal business redundant systems are already used to fall back
on. In a real emergency situation, sufficient resources and alternatives are
not available to the company. This can lead to the loss of whole areas of
production.
Companies which are subject to accident laws and orders are legally obliged
to have an emergency plan in place. In a crisis, the company can be held
responsible if it has inadequate emergency planning.
